Edgewood Cap. Advisors close $3.5 million loan

New Haven, CT Edgewood Capital Advisors, a national commercial real estate bridge lender based in Southport, Conn., has closed a $3.5 million bridge loan on a portfolio of multifamily properties in the city. 

This loan is secured by eight properties totaling 30 units with proceeds used to pay off existing debt, pay closing costs, and provide working capital. The borrower is a successful, local real estate investor and entrepreneur.

Founded in 2002, Edgewood Capital is a private real estate firm that provides senior debt, mezzanine and preferred equity to real estate entrepreneurs. Edgewood has funded over $900 million of real estate debt since 2010. 

The principals of Edgewood Capital have institutional finance backgrounds averaging over 20 years of experience structuring and closing complex real estate transactions.

Preservation of Affordable Housing secures $23.5 million in financing from Rockland Trust and Citizens Bank

Cambridge, MA The nonprofit Preservation of Affordable Housing (POAH) has secured $23.5 million in financing from Rockland Trust and Citizens Bank to transform a 150-year-old, underutilized church complex into housing. The project will ultimately create 46 affordable family-sized apartments.

Conn. hospitality market: A technical appraisal perspective on market dynamics and valuation challenges (2019-2025)

The Connecticut hospitality market has demonstrated uneven recovery patterns between 2019 and 2025, with boutique and historic properties achieving $125 RevPAR in 2025, up 8.7% from the 2019 level. Coastal resort properties achieved a $105 RevPAR in 2025, representing 10.5% growth since 2019. Casino corridor properties maintained modest growth with RevPAR improving 4.5% to $92 in 2025.
